Step 1: Understanding the Concept:
The question asks to identify the device that is used for air pollution *monitoring* or *sampling*, rather than *control*.
Step 3: Detailed Explanation:
\[\begin{array}{rl} \bullet & \text{(A) Bag House Filter: This is an air pollution control device used to remove particulate matter from industrial gas streams by filtering the gas through large fabric bags.} \\ \bullet & \text{(B) Cyclone Separator: This is an air pollution control device that uses centrifugal force to separate particulate matter from an air stream.} \\ \bullet & \text{(C) High Volume Sampler: This is an instrument used for monitoring and measuring the concentration of particulate matter in the ambient air. It works by drawing a large known volume of air through a filter paper over a specific period. It is a sampling device, not a control device.} \\ \bullet & \text{(D) Electrostatic Precipitator (ESP): This is a highly efficient air pollution control device that removes fine particulate matter from a gas stream using the force of an induced electrostatic charge.} \\ \end{array}\]
Step 4: Final Answer:
A High Volume Sampler is used for sampling air pollution, not for controlling it.
